Krista Anderson, NIC

Krista (she/her) graduated from Augustana University with a Bachelor's Degree in Sign Language Interpreting. Her involvement with MRID includes volunteering as a Conference Support Staff (CSS) in the 2014 MRID Conference in Rochester, the 2015 MRID Conference in St. Paul, and the 2018 RID Region III Conference in Milwaukee, Wisconsin. She has also served as the 2020-2022 MRID Communications Director. Krista has a passion for supporting non-certified interpreters; she provides workshops and trainings focused on preparation for the CASLI Exams. Krista enjoys working out, traveling, trying new things, and spending time with her friends and family.

Gilda Houck-Markovits, EIPA

Gilda Houck-Markovits brings curiosity, compassion, and creativity to everything she does. She is driven by a love of learning and the belief that communication should always be inclusive and empowering. Gilda has served on the MRID Board of Directors since 2024, first as Communications Director and later stepping into the Community Relations Director role in 2025. Her mission in this role is to strengthen the interpreting community by promoting MRID and recognizing its responsibility to uplift the profession, support member engagement, and foster meaningful connections between interpreters and the communities they serve.
Gilda earned her Bachelor’s degree in Deaf Education from The Evergreen State College and an Associate of Applied Science in Interpreting from Saint Paul College. With an EIPA score of 4.7, she has built a career rooted in access and connection, specializing in educational interpreting while continuing to explore the expanding worlds of mental health and DeafBlind interpreting.

Andi Hartman, CI/CT, NAD III

Andi Hartman, She/Her, BA, CI/CT is a certified American Sign Language interpreter with 26 years of professional experience and a longtime leader in accessibility, equity, and inclusion. She holds a Bachelor of Applied Science in Deaf and Multicultural Studies from the University of Minnesota and currently works as a Global Integration Consultant at Sorenson Communications.

Andi is a committed advocate for equity, accessibility, and professional growth within the interpreting field. As Membership Director for the Minnesota Registry of Interpreters of the Deaf (MRID), she is passionate about strengthening member engagement, supporting interpreters at all stages of their careers, and fostering a connected, informed, and values-driven professional community. Her vision is to grow the future pipeline of interpreters as diverse as the communities we serve.

Her community leadership extends beyond MRID through service on advisory boards and nonprofit boards focused on health equity, racial healing, and accessibility. Across all her work, Andi centers relationship-building, thoughtful dialogue, and the belief that access and inclusion are foundational to strong communities.
